De instappoort



Example: De instappoort sluit tien minuten voor vertrek van het vliegtuig.

Definition


"De instappoort" refers to the designated gate at an airport where passengers board the aircraft before departure. It is the specific location where travelers wait to enter the plane, often closing a set time before the flight takes off.

Etymology


The term "de instappoort" comes from Dutch, combining "instappen" meaning 'to board' and "poort" meaning 'gate' or 'door'. It literally means 'the boarding gate', directly describing its function in the airport. Did you know? Although 'poort' traditionally means a large gate or door, in modern usage, it often refers to airport boarding gates.
